After an utter masterclass from Bernard Hopkins in which he practically won every round and scored a knock down, how on earth did one judge score that fight to Shumenov? I just don't understand what some judges see in fights. No doubt the judge would say that he scored in favour of Shumenov for "aggression" but if you are not landing anything of note and are being countered regularly with hard shots surely just marching forward shouldn't, in itself, win you points.
We seem to see this type of rubbish all the time and it really spoils certain fights. Thankfully Hopkins got the decision and so there will be no real controversy but a wide U/D should have been the only result there.
